Newer Version Available

This content describes an older version of this product. View Latest

RegulatoryCodeViolation

Represents the transactional violation data that has been identified during an inspection. This entity ties the inspection question that is violated, violation reason and the regulatory code details. This object is available in API version 49.0 and later.

Supported Calls

create(), delete(), describeLayout(), describeSObjects(), getDeleted(), getUpdated(), query(), retrieve(), undelete(), update(), upsert(), search()

Fields

Field Details
ComplianceDueDate
Type
dateTime
Properties
Create, Filter, Nillable, Sort, Update
Description
Due date for regulatory code compliance.
CorrectiveActionDescription
Type
textarea
Properties
Create, Filter, Nillable, Sort, Update
Description
Description of corrective action.
DateCreated
Type
dateTime
Properties
Create, Filter, Sort, Update
Description
Date when the violation was created.
DateResolved
Type
dateTime
Properties
Create, Filter, Nillable, Sort, Update
Description
Date when the violation was resolved.
DaysOpen
Type
int
Properties
Filter, Group, Nillable, Sort
Description
Number of days the violation was unresolved.
Description
Type
string
Properties
Create, Filter, Group, Nillable, Sort, Update
Description
Description of the violation.
InspectionAssmntIndId
Type
string
Properties
Create, Filter, Group, Nillable, Sort, Update
Description
Id of the inspection assessment indicator associated with the regulatory code violation.
InspectionId
Type
string
Properties
Create, Filter, Group, Nillable, Sort, Update
Description
Id of the inspection associated in which the violation was recorded.
LastReferencedDate
Type
dateTime
Properties
Filter, Nillable, Sort
Description
The most recent date on which a user referenced this record.
LastViewedDate
Type
dateTime
Properties
Filter, Nillable, Sort
Description
The most recent date on which a user viewed this record.
Name
Type
string
Properties
Autonumber, Defaulted on create, Filter, idLookup, Sort
Description
Name of the violation
OwnerId
Type
string
Properties
Create, Defaulted on create, Filter, Group, Sort, Update
Description
The ID of the user who owns this record.
Priority
Type
picklist
Properties
Create, Filter, Group, Nillable, Sort, Update
Description
Priority of the violation.
Possible values are:
  • Critical
  • High
  • Low
  • Medium
RecurrenceCount
Type
int
Properties
Create, Filter, Group, Sort, Update
Description
Number of times the violation has recurred.
RegulatoryCodeId
Type
reference
Properties
Create, Filter, Group, Nillable, Sort, Update
Description
ID of the regulation code.
ResolutionNotes
Type
textarea
Properties
Create, Filter, Nillable, Sort, Update
Description
Notes related to violation resolution.
Status
Type
picklist
Properties
Create, Filter, Group, Nillable, Sort, Update
Description
Status of the violation.
Possible values are:
  • Open
  • Resolved
ViolationTypeId
Type
reference
Properties
Create, Filter, Group, Sort
Description
ID of the violation type.

Associated Objects

This object has the following associated objects. Unless noted, they are available in the same API version as this object.

RegulatoryCodeViolationOwnerSharingRule
Sharing rules are available for the object.
RegulatoryCodeViolationShare
Sharing is available for the object.
RegulatoryCodeViolationHistory
History is available for the object.